Hunter, Joel Carl was born on April 18, 1948 in Shelby, Ohio, United States. Son of Wilbur Westerman and Jean Ellen (Bashore) Hunter.
Bachelor of Science in Education, Ohio University, 1970. Master of Divinity, Christian Theological Seminary, Indianapolis, 1973. Doctor Ministry, Christian Theological Seminary, Indianapolis, 1974.
Doctor Humanities (honorary), Belhaven College, 2005.
Associate minister, Bradley United Methodist Church, Greenfield, Indiana, 1970-1971;
associate minister, Southport (Indiana) United Methodist Church, 1971-1974;
senior minister, Faith United Methodist Church, Princeton, Indiana, 1974-1978;
senior minister, Mount Auburn United Methodist Church, Greenwood, Indiana, 1978-1985;
senior minister, Northland Cmty. Church, Longwood, Florida, since 1985. Chairman Min.'s Forum, Orlando, Florida, since 1993.
Adjunct Professor practical theology Reformed Theological Seminary, Orlando. Board directors Gospel to the Unreached Millions.

Board directors Liberty Council, Orlando, 1994-1997. Consultant Community Issues Forum, Orlando, since 1993, Interfaith Alliance, Orlando, 1995, World Evangelical Alliance, Global Pastors' Network, The Jobs Partnership of Fla, Christian Peacemaking Resources, Inc. Teacher Worldview Seminar, Orlando, 1995.
Chairman Northland Foundation for Arts and Education, Longwood, since 1995. Paradigm Pioneer Leadership Network, Tyler, Texas, since 1995. Advisory board member Belhaven College, Man in the Mirror Ministries, Vision Orlando, Christian HELP, New Man Magazine.
Member of National Association Evangelicals.
Married Becky Gaylene Beeson, July 2, 1972. Children: Joshua, Isaac, Joel.
